"Vintage VW supplies" - Well we did have some "grumbly" reduction box bearings(rear wheel bearings, there are 2 gears & 4 bearings in each side on these krout-wagens) on the trip down from Brisbane to Sydney so after we left Bondi/Coogee we made our way to Mini Kingdom to see one of my dad`s old mates "John Smith" & find a good V-dub repairs place. John said that "Boris at Vintage Vee Dub supplies" is the go. So we landed there & hit him up for some workshop space & some bits to shut the noisy bearings up. Now as it happens, Boris has done Targa on many occasions & knows only too well how things can get & is more than happy to lend a hand... and big time! He emptied his whole shop of the V-dubs blocking the way, lent us all the tools AND sold us the spares at cost...AWESOME!!! "Boris @ Vintage VW supplies" Here is Boris, owner of "Vintage Vee Dub Supplies" weilding a welder to the right rear reduction box welch plug. They are damn hard to get out sometimes so a welder is used to attach something to the welch plug to pull it out with. He`s a legend that Boris & I owe him BIGTIME!!!!
"Muffler Repair" While at Boris`s shop, we did manage to effect a small repair to the muffler as well, & with the help of a coke can, 2 hose clamps & a piece of welding wire, the muffler is back in action :) It actually didn`t make much difference really, sounded better off than on :)
